Heads up: if the Lintrock baseline file in the Quarrow repo drifts from main, CI fails with a "stale baseline" error even when the code is fine. Quick fix is to regenerate the baseline on a clean checkout and re-push. If a customer build is blocked, confirm the failing run matches the token below before escalating.

build token for yadug-yagag: htk21_c863c33eb8b82c0c9c152

## Onboarding: Dedupe Pipeline Quickstart

Welcome! The Mergefield pipeline deduplicates customer records nightly — fuzzy name matching, address normalization, the works. For the weekly eng sync, you'll report match rates and false-merge counts from the dashboard. Heads up: the dashboard's admin panel re-locks every Monday. To unlock it and pull fresh metrics, use the recovery passphrase below.

unlock words, fafog-yagap: julvan-rusix-rusdor-quenath-drumir-wenir-sileth-julael-aldion-julael-frador-giliel-tameth-ulador

// Sproutline watering scheduler — Verdico Labs.
// MIN_SOAK_INTERVAL_HRS: floor between watering cycles.
// Support: if users report overwatering, check this first.
// Lowering below 4 drains reservoirs and floods the drip
// sensors; raising above 48 wilts ferns. Change only via
// config override, never here. Value frozen as of the
// build identified below.

trace token, kajeg-tadup: htk31_ea4436123ab4c9e337062126feef2c5